Take a tour of Evanston’s 19th-century lighthouse, which was once used to guide ships into Chicago Harbor and today stands as an eye-catching lakeside landmark.

What can I see and do near Langdon Park Beach?
Halim Time & Glass Museum, Mary and Leigh Block Museum of Art and Evanston History Center feature a variety of fascinating exhibits to see while you're in town. Sights like Grosse Point Lighthouse and Emil Bach House highlight some of the local culture. You can enjoy live performances at North Shore Center for the Performing Arts and Writers Theatre.
